How can drivers minimize noise pollution while driving airside?

Minimizing noise pollution while driving airside is essential for maintaining a safe and comfortable environment. Adhering to speed limits is a crucial aspect as driving at lower speeds significantly reduces the noise generated by vehicles. Additionally, many modern vehicles have quiet operating modes designed to minimize sound, particularly important in sensitive areas like airports where excessive noise can disrupt operations and affect nearby communities. Utilizing these modes when available further contributes to lowering noise levels during operation.

While the use of fuel-efficient vehicles is beneficial for reducing emissions and overall environmental impact, it does not directly address the issue of noise pollution. Speeding not only increases noise levels but can also compromise safety. Avoiding drive-thrus is not relevant in the context of airside operations, as they are not a standard feature in airport layouts. Thus, the combination of following speed regulations and employing quieter vehicle modes is the most effective strategy for minimizing noise pollution in airside driving.
